Guru Rinpoche, also known as Padmasambhava, is traditionally depicted seated in a regal posture upon a lotus throne, signifying his complete mastery of tantric realization. In his right hand, he holds a five-pronged vajra at his heart, symbolizing indestructible wisdom and enlightened skillful means. His left hand cradles a skull cup (kapala) containing the vase of longevity, representing the transformation of wisdom and the nectar of immortality. Resting against his left shoulder is the khatvanga trident, adorned with symbolic elements that signify his tantric consort and the union of wisdom and compassion. Guru Rinpoche wears his distinctive lotus hat with an upright vulture feather and crescent moon ornament, together with richly layered robes, celestial ornaments, and flowing monastic garments that reflect his enlightened status. Guru Rinpoche, meaning "Precious Master," is revered as the Second Buddha by Tibetan Buddhists. Padmasambhava, as he is also known, was an Indian tantric master who played a pivotal role in establishing Buddhism in Tibet during the 8th century. He is credited with subduing local deities and converting them into protectors of the Dharma, and is revered for his vast wisdom, magical powers, and the transmission of the Vajrayana teachings.
